The Foundation: What Is Annual Percentage Yield?
Annual percentage yield represents your actual annual return when accounting for compound interest effects. Unlike simple interest rates, APY captures the real growth of your investment over time by factoring in how often interest gets reinvested and compounded.
Consider the practical difference: a basic interest rate tells you the stated return, but APY reveals what you actually earn. If you deposit funds with compound interest calculated monthly versus annually, the monthly compounding approach generates more total returns—even at identical stated rates. This compounding effect becomes your financial advantage.
The distinction matters most for long-term crypto holding strategies. While traditional finance uses APY for savings accounts and investments, cryptocurrency platforms increasingly apply the same methodology to staking rewards, lending opportunities, and liquidity provision.
The Mathematical Foundation: Calculating Your Returns
To estimate potential earnings accurately, you need the core APY formula:
APY = (1 + r/n)^n - 1
Where:
r = nominal interest rate (the stated percentage)
n = compounding frequency per year

APY Versus APR: Why The Distinction Matters
These terms sound similar but serve different purposes. APY includes compounding calculations, while annual percentage rate (APR) does not. For investors evaluating crypto opportunities, this distinction directly impacts expected returns.
APY suits long-term positions where compounding works in your favor. APR typically describes short-term financing costs or loan terms. When comparing yield opportunities between platforms, always verify which metric they’re quoting—some platforms deliberately emphasize APR to make returns appear lower than actual APY figures.
How Cryptocurrency Redefines APY Mechanics
Crypto APY operates on a fundamentally different basis than traditional banking yields. Rather than earning returns denominated in your fiat currency, crypto investors receive rewards in the actual cryptocurrency they deposited.
Concrete Example:
A 6% APY on 1 Bitcoin investment returns 0.06 BTC—regardless of whether Bitcoin’s dollar price rises or falls. Your cryptocurrency denomination remains constant, but its fiat value fluctuates independently.
This distinction transforms APY evaluation during market cycles:
Bull markets: Crypto APY becomes highly attractive since your principal appreciates while earning yield simultaneously
Bear markets: The same APY may feel less compelling if the underlying asset depreciates
Income Generation Methods: How Crypto Yields Get Generated
Investors generate passive returns through multiple mechanisms:
Staking - Earn cryptocurrency rewards by participating in blockchain network validation. Proof-of-stake networks distribute rewards to participants securing the network. Higher stake commitments increase validation eligibility, potentially generating more consistent rewards.
Liquidity Provision - Supply equal-value cryptocurrency pairs to automated market makers on decentralized exchanges. You earn fees from every transaction utilizing your liquidity pool, compounding into meaningful yields. However, this approach carries impermanent loss risk—when asset price ratios shift dramatically, your position’s value may underperform simple buy-and-hold strategies.
Lending Programs - Deploy cryptocurrency through lending protocols or centralized platforms that distribute interest to lenders. Direct peer-to-peer models and platform-mediated approaches both generate consistent interest income proportional to supplied capital and market demand.

Critical Factors Shaping Your Actual Yield
Several market and network dynamics directly impact realized APY:
Inflation and Token Supply - When blockchains introduce new tokens faster than demand grows, existing token value dilutes. If network inflation exceeds the stated APY percentage, your actual purchasing power decreases despite earning the promised yield. Supply-demand dynamics similarly affect lending rates—abundant capital reduces borrowing costs and offered yields, while capital scarcity increases rates.
Compounding Frequency - More frequent compounding generates higher effective returns. Daily or weekly compounding substantially outperforms annual compounding at identical stated rates.
Impermanent Loss Considerations - Liquidity pools often showcase the highest advertised APYs, but this comes with risks. When cryptocurrency pair prices diverge significantly, your deposited funds’ value can fall below what you’d earn through simple buy-and-hold strategies—despite earning the stated yield.
Why Cryptocurrency Yields Dramatically Exceed Traditional Finance
The APY differential between crypto and conventional banking reflects fundamental market differences:
Rate Environment: Traditional savings accounts typically offer 0.25-0.50% APY, while crypto platforms regularly provide 5-20% depending on asset and risk profile
Regulatory Environment: Fewer restrictions enable cryptocurrency platforms to offer aggressive rates reflecting actual market supply-demand conditions
Risk Compensation: Higher yields directly reflect increased volatility and counterparty risk inherent to cryptocurrency markets
Market Structure: Institutional operators frequently control rate-setting, creating competitive pressure for attractive yields
Strategic Approach to APY Comparison and Selection
When evaluating cryptocurrency platforms for yield opportunities:
Verify the metric - Confirm whether platforms quote APY (with compounding) or APR (without compounding)
Assess compounding frequency - More frequent compounding produces better actual returns
Evaluate risk factors - Higher yields often correlate with increased volatility or counterparty exposure
Consider impermanent loss - For liquidity provision, analyze historical price correlation between paired assets
Test before committing - Shorter compounding periods let you validate returns before deploying significant capital
